Implementation notes: amd64, delllaptop, crypto_hash/cheetah512

Computer: delllaptop
Architecture: amd64
CPU ID: GenuineIntel-000006fd-bfebfbff
SUPERCOP version: 20090408
Operation: crypto_hash
Primitive: cheetah512
TimeImplementationCompilerBenchmark dateSUPERCOP version
33320asmgcc -march=nocona -O -fomit-frame-pointer2009041620090408
33334asmgcc -O -fomit-frame-pointer2009041620090408
33334asmgcc -m64 -march=nocona -O -fomit-frame-pointer2009041620090408
33362asmgcc -m64 -O -fomit-frame-pointer2009041620090408
33376asmgcc -m64 -march=k8 -O -fomit-frame-pointer2009041620090408
33418asmgcc -m64 -march=native -mtune=native -O -fomit-frame-pointer2009041620090408
33432asmgcc -fno-schedule-insns -O -fomit-frame-pointer2009041620090408
33474asmgcc -march=k8 -O -fomit-frame-pointer2009041620090408
33684asmgcc -funroll-loops -m64 -march=nocona -O -fomit-frame-pointer2009041620090408
33782asmgcc -funroll-loops -march=nocona -O -fomit-frame-pointer2009041620090408
33796asmgcc -funroll-loops -m64 -march=k8 -O -fomit-frame-pointer2009041620090408
33810asmgcc -funroll-loops -m64 -O -fomit-frame-pointer2009041620090408
33824asmgcc -funroll-loops -O -fomit-frame-pointer2009041620090408
33824asmgcc -funroll-loops -fno-schedule-insns -O -fomit-frame-pointer2009041620090408
33866asmgcc -funroll-loops -march=k8 -O -fomit-frame-pointer2009041620090408
34356asmgcc -O3 -fomit-frame-pointer2009041620090408
34356asmgcc -fno-schedule-insns -O3 -fomit-frame-pointer2009041620090408
34356asmgcc -m64 -O2 -fomit-frame-pointer2009041620090408
34356asmgcc -m64 -O3 -fomit-frame-pointer2009041620090408
34356asmgcc -m64 -march=nocona -O3 -fomit-frame-pointer2009041620090408
34370asmgcc -m64 -march=native -mtune=native -O3 -fomit-frame-pointer2009041620090408
34384asmgcc -funroll-loops -m64 -O3 -fomit-frame-pointer2009041620090408
34398asmgcc -funroll-loops -m64 -march=nocona -O3 -fomit-frame-pointer2009041620090408
34426asmgcc -fno-schedule-insns -Os -fomit-frame-pointer2009041620090408
34426asmgcc -funroll-loops -fno-schedule-insns -O2 -fomit-frame-pointer2009041620090408
34426asmgcc -m64 -march=k8 -O3 -fomit-frame-pointer2009041620090408
34440asmgcc -funroll-loops -O3 -fomit-frame-pointer2009041620090408
34440asmgcc -march=k8 -O3 -fomit-frame-pointer2009041620090408
34440asmgcc -march=nocona -O3 -fomit-frame-pointer2009041620090408
34454asmgcc -O2 -fomit-frame-pointer2009041620090408
34454asmgcc -Os -fomit-frame-pointer2009041620090408
34454asmgcc -m64 -march=nocona -Os -fomit-frame-pointer2009041620090408
34468asmgcc -m64 -march=nocona -O2 -fomit-frame-pointer2009041620090408
34482asmgcc -funroll-loops -m64 -march=k8 -O3 -fomit-frame-pointer2009041620090408
34482asmgcc -funroll-loops -march=k8 -O3 -fomit-frame-pointer2009041620090408
34482asmgcc -m64 -Os -fomit-frame-pointer2009041620090408
34496asmgcc -funroll-loops -O2 -fomit-frame-pointer2009041620090408
34496asmgcc -funroll-loops -fno-schedule-insns -Os -fomit-frame-pointer2009041620090408
34510asmgcc -fno-schedule-insns -O2 -fomit-frame-pointer2009041620090408
34510asmgcc -funroll-loops -Os -fomit-frame-pointer2009041620090408
34510asmgcc -funroll-loops -m64 -march=k8 -O2 -fomit-frame-pointer2009041620090408
34510asmgcc -m64 -march=k8 -O2 -fomit-frame-pointer2009041620090408
34510asmgcc -march=nocona -O2 -fomit-frame-pointer2009041620090408
34524asmgcc -funroll-loops -m64 -march=nocona -O2 -fomit-frame-pointer2009041620090408
34524asmgcc -funroll-loops -march=nocona -Os -fomit-frame-pointer2009041620090408
34538asmgcc -march=k8 -O2 -fomit-frame-pointer2009041620090408
34538asmgcc -march=nocona -Os -fomit-frame-pointer2009041620090408
34552asmgcc -funroll-loops -fno-schedule-insns -O3 -fomit-frame-pointer2009041620090408
34552asmgcc -funroll-loops -m64 -march=k8 -Os -fomit-frame-pointer2009041620090408
34552asmgcc -funroll-loops -march=nocona -O3 -fomit-frame-pointer2009041620090408
34552asmgcc -m64 -march=native -mtune=native -O2 -fomit-frame-pointer2009041620090408
34566asmgcc -funroll-loops -m64 -Os -fomit-frame-pointer2009041620090408
34580asmgcc -funroll-loops -march=k8 -Os -fomit-frame-pointer2009041620090408
34594asmgcc -m64 -march=k8 -Os -fomit-frame-pointer2009041620090408
34622asmgcc -funroll-loops -m64 -O2 -fomit-frame-pointer2009041620090408
34664asmgcc -funroll-loops -march=nocona -O2 -fomit-frame-pointer2009041620090408
34678asmgcc -funroll-loops -m64 -march=nocona -Os -fomit-frame-pointer2009041620090408
34678asmgcc -march=k8 -Os -fomit-frame-pointer2009041620090408
34692asmgcc -funroll-loops -march=k8 -O2 -fomit-frame-pointer2009041620090408
34706asmgcc -m64 -march=native -mtune=native -Os -fomit-frame-pointer2009041620090408

Checksum failure

Implementation: crypto_hash/cheetah512/asm
Compiler: cc
8cc0401594c5d7cc5385e37253f9284c5729436f7c1a3f1a7eebbf69192b385b3fd32c808b0218a743ed1f635e82e7fae45cd0acbfc73f630e4443f124638033
Number of similar (compiler,implementation) pairs: 3, namely:
CompilerImplementations
cc asm
gcc asm
gcc -funroll-loops asm